Output e8d8ba406a376bc303d282a394991a967301360e4440d70592d9604d89394155:43

value
435000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d10bc561ddfa60d5c046e85f016632164809efee OP_EQUAL
address
3LkMFW36AwiSV6bzH3Ca2x4xj5TdYcaxWF
transaction
e8d8ba406a376bc303d282a394991a967301360e4440d70592d9604d89394155
spent
true